Temperature level Considerations



When it pertains to commercial outside painting, temperature plays a critical role in the outcome of your task. If you're painting in severe warm, the paint can dry also promptly, resulting in concerns like inadequate attachment and unequal coatings. You want to aim for temperatures between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for the best outcomes. Below 50 ° F, paint might not cure effectively, while over 85 ° F, you run the risk of blistering and breaking.

Timing your job with the appropriate temperatures is vital. Start your work early in the morning or later on in the afternoon when it's cooler, particularly throughout hot months.

Also, consider the surface area temperature level; it can be dramatically higher than the air temperature, particularly on sunny days. Make use of a surface thermostat to inspect this prior to you begin.

If temperature levels are uncertain, watch on the weather report. Sudden temperature decreases or heat waves can derail your plans. You do not want to begin painting only to have the problems transform mid-project.

Humidity Degrees



Moisture degrees significantly affect the success of your industrial exterior painting job. When the humidity is too expensive, it can prevent paint drying out and treating, resulting in a range of problems like poor bond and end up high quality.

If you're preparing a job during wet conditions, you may discover that the paint takes longer to completely dry, which can extend your job timeline and boost prices.

Conversely, low humidity can likewise position obstacles. Paint may dry as well promptly, avoiding correct application and resulting in an uneven coating.

You'll wish to monitor the moisture levels closely to guarantee you're functioning within the suitable variety, normally between 40% and 70%.

To obtain the best results, take into consideration making use of a hygrometer to gauge humidity prior to starting your job.

If you find the levels are outside the optimal range, you might require to readjust your schedule or select paints created for variable problems.

Always seek advice from the producer's standards for certain referrals on moisture resistance.
